The ball you will fire has a mass of 12.2 g.
The gravitational field of the planet is 9.00 N/kg
The ball falls a vertical distance of 812.0 mm as it goes from the launcher to the ground.
Click on the zoomed in view of the launcher to fire the ball.
Use the acceleration due to gravity to find the time of flight.
Find the vertical speed of the ball right before hitting the ground.
Based on where the ball lands, determine the launch speed of the ball.
